You probably read in the OoT-thread that damage-ISS is slower than backwalking or sidehopping, which it is. That's why we are not using it. There are a lot of super slides: normal SS: has the fastest speed that can be gained in the game (I believe it was 27), but you can't turn corners or use items while doing it. ISS: it can be gained from multiple sources. The fastest ISS you'll get comes out of a normal SS, the second fastest from a mega flip and slowest from damage. And that damage ISS is slower than backwalking or sidehopping. With an ISS you can turn corners and whip out items while sliding. HISS: Was discovered pretty recently. You get the speed of a normal SS, as you start it directly from an explosive, but also all the nice things of an ISS, like using items or turning corners. HISS will work only out of water in OoT but works everywhere in MM. Another nice thing about it is that for a normal SS you need something you can pick up, a HISS doesn't need that.

Yeah MM is a pain. But it's probably still it :p Think about it. The rom in the emulator runs in a fixed enviroment that never changes. Thus every input you make can be reproduced exactly through an input file. The emulator however runs on a computer. A lot of things change all the time. Maybe another programm takes slightly less resources than before or a windows function. Now the reset of Mupen takes a quater of a second longer and viola you have a desynch. And it will only get worse on different computers.
